What is Student Enrollment Form
The Student Enrollment Information Form is a school enrollment document used by Memphis City Schools to gather essential personal, medical, and housing information about students.

Who Needs the Student Enrollment Information Form?
The primary audience for the Student Enrollment Information Form includes parents and legal guardians of students looking to enroll in Memphis City Schools. Specific scenarios that require the completion of this form include new student registrations, changes in housing situations, or updates to health information, all pivotal for ensuring proper enrollment under Tennessee education enrollment guidelines.

Information You'll Need to Gather Before Filling the Form
-
Student’s legal name and birthdate.
-
Health details including any medical conditions or medications.
-
Insurance information, if applicable.
-
Current housing situation and living arrangements.
-
Emergency contact information.

Who is eligible to fill out the Student Enrollment Information Form?
The form must be completed by a parent or legal guardian of the student being enrolled in Memphis City Schools.
Are there any deadlines for submitting the enrollment form?
While specific deadlines vary by school year, it is essential to submit the form as early as possible to ensure timely enrollment. Check with Memphis City Schools for any updated deadlines.
How can I submit the Student Enrollment Information Form?
The form can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ller or printed out and delivered directly to the relevant school office. Follow the submission guidelines provided by Memphis City Schools.
What supporting documents are needed when completing the form?
Along with the form, you may need to provide proof of residency, student’s birth certificate, and insurance information. It's advisable to check with the school for specific document requirements.
What common mistakes should I avoid while filling out the form?
Ensure all fields are completed accurately and avoid leaving any mandatory fields blank. Double-check for typos in the student's name, birthdate, and other critical information before submission.
How long does it take to process the Student Enrollment Information Form?
Processing times can vary based on the school's enrollment cycle and documentation volume. Typically, you should allow a few weeks for processing after submission.
Is notarization required for the form?
No, the Student Enrollment Information Form does not require notarization, but it does require a signature from a parent or legal guardian for validation.
